Brockport defeats New Paltz for SUNYAC Volleyball title

Brockport defeats New Paltz for SUNYAC Volleyball title

BROCKPORT, N.Y. –  Brockport defeated New Paltz, 3-1 (25-21, 25-19, 24-26, 25-14) to take the 2016 State University of New York Athletic Conference (SUNYAC) volleyball crown. This is the second-straight conference championship win and seventh overall for the Golden Eagles. 

With the win Brockport earned an automatic bid into the 2016 NCAA Tournament. 

The Tournament Most Valuable Player, Sam Holdredge had 17 kills and 16 digs in the final match. Noelle Poloncarz had 45 assists and 16 digs while Kathleen Irwin added 29 digs and were both named to the SUNYAC All-Tournament Team.

2016 SUNYAC Volleyball All-Tournament Team

SUNY Oneonta - Kassidy Kievit
SUNY Geneseo - Sam Mendelsohn
SUNY New Paltz - Morgan Roessler
SUNY New Paltz - Maddie Zwickl
Brockport - Noelle Poloncarz
Brockport - Kathleen Irwin
Brockport - Sam Holdredge (Tournament MVP)
